Description

1,2-Cyclobutanedicarbonylchloride,3-Methyl-(6Ci) is a specialized organic intermediate featuring a reactive cyclobutane ring system. This compound is valued for its role as a key building block in the synthesis of complex, structurally constrained molecules. It is primarily sought after by research and development chemists in the pharmaceutical and agrochemical industries for constructing novel active ingredients and exploring new chemical spaces.

Basic Information

Product Name 1,2-Cyclobutanedicarbonylchloride,3-Methyl-(6Ci)
CAS No. 98276-43-8
Molecular Formula C7H8Cl2O2
Molecular Weight 195.04 g/mol
Synonyms 3-Methyl-1,2-cyclobutanedicarbonyl dichloride; 3-Methylcyclobutane-1,2-dicarbonyl dichloride; 1,2-Cyclobutanedicarbonyl dichloride, 3-methyl-; 98276-43-8; 3-Methylcyclobutane-1,2-dicarboxylic acid dichloride

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area.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ed under an inert atmosphere (e.g., nitrogen or argon) after opening to prevent decomposition. Recommended storage temperature is 2-8°C for long-term stability.
